Provision of Buprenorphine to Pregnant Women by For-Profit Clinics in an Appalachian City.

CONCLUSIONS: The high cost of for-profit clinics is a barrier for patient access to medication-assisted therapy with buprenorphine. Tapering of buprenorphine dosage in pregnant women has penetrated buprenorphine management practice in our community. Further research is needed to determine whether elimination of cost barrier would have a positive effect on the rates of neonatal abstinence syndrome. PMID: 30285261 [PubMed - in process]
